Clinochlore Vs Calcite Fracture

Fracture is an important parameter when you compare Clinochlore and Calcite Physical Properties. It is necessary to understand the significance of these properties, before you compare Clinochlore Vs Calcite fracture. Whenever a gemstone chip breaks, it leaves a characteristic line along its breakage. Such lines are known as fracture and are used to identify the gemstones in their initial stages of production when they are in the form of rough minerals. Fracture is usually described with the terms “fibrous” and “splintery” to denote a fracture that usually leaves elongated and sharp edges. Fracture observed in Clinochlore is Uneven. Calcite fracture is Conchoidal.
